mirror of
https://github.com/appgurueu/modlib.git
synced 2024-11-28 18:23:50 +01:00
Move local var to appropriate scope
This commit is contained in:
parent
0b521bbb61
commit
741746613b
@ -1,17 +1,6 @@
|
||||
local texmod = ...
|
||||
local colorspec = modlib.minetest.colorspec
|
||||
|
||||
local transforms = {
|
||||
[0] = {},
|
||||
{rotation_deg = 90},
|
||||
{rotation_deg = 180},
|
||||
{rotation_deg = 270},
|
||||
{flip_axis = "x"},
|
||||
{flip_axis = "x", rotation_deg = 90},
|
||||
{flip_axis = "y"},
|
||||
{flip_axis = "y", rotation_deg = 90},
|
||||
}
|
||||
|
||||
-- Generator readers
|
||||
|
||||
local gr = {}
|
||||
@ -89,6 +78,17 @@ function pr.invert(r)
|
||||
return channels
|
||||
end
|
||||
|
||||
do
|
||||
local transforms = {
|
||||
[0] = {},
|
||||
{rotation_deg = 90},
|
||||
{rotation_deg = 180},
|
||||
{rotation_deg = 270},
|
||||
{flip_axis = "x"},
|
||||
{flip_axis = "x", rotation_deg = 90},
|
||||
{flip_axis = "y"},
|
||||
{flip_axis = "y", rotation_deg = 90},
|
||||
}
|
||||
function pr.transform(r)
|
||||
if r:match"I" then
|
||||
return
|
||||
@ -107,6 +107,7 @@ function pr.transform(r)
|
||||
local transform = assert(transforms[r:int()], "out of range")
|
||||
return transform.flip_axis, transform.rotation_deg
|
||||
end
|
||||
end
|
||||
|
||||
function pr.verticalframe(r)
|
||||
r:expect":"
|
||||
|
Loading…
Reference in New Issue
Block a user